I'm running BackupPC 4.2.1 on CentOS 7.5 using rsync and it's running
just fine with one seemingly minor problem.
I recently upgraded a host from CentOS 6.9 to CentOS 7.5 and forced a
level 0 backup, and since then I see the following errors.
cannot delete non-empty directory: bin
could not make way for new symlink: bin
cannot delete non-empty directory: lib
could not make way for new symlink: lib
cannot delete non-empty directory: lib64
could not make way for new symlink: lib64
cannot delete non-empty directory: sbin
could not make way for new symlink: sbin
cannot delete non-empty directory: var/lock
could not make way for new symlink: var/lock
cannot delete non-empty directory: var/run
could not make way for new symlink: var/run
Although these errors don't seem to affect the backups and seem to be
benign I'd like to deal with them.
Any ideas on how to best eliminate these error?
